Build a Clean and Targeted Email List

A successful email marketing is anchored on a strong email list. Businesses should not purchase lists since they are prone to uninterested contacts. Rather, you can gather emails on your web site, landing pages, sign-up forms, and social media links.

The list must expand organically with individuals who would like to listen to your brand. That will boost your open rates and maintain a good sender reputation. Send Clear and Useful Emails

Your message should always have a purpose to your audience. Make your emails straight forward and not confusing. Most startups get too much information on a single email, and this may result in loss of interest on the part of the reader. Be brief in paragraphs and minimalistic in words.

Focus on these points:

  • Give value in every message
  • Give out only what the reader requires.
  • Make your format clean and mobile friendly.
  • Include a call-to-action which is user friendly.

Whenever your readers get the impression that your emails are helpful, chances are high that they will open and read your following message.

Use Automation to Save Time

Automation can be of great help because a startup often lacks massive teams. Automated mailings ensure that your mails are always the same without any manual effort that you have to put in every day. These can include :

  • Welcome emails
  • Onboarding messages
  • Payment reminders
  • Abandoned cart emails
  • Announcements of features update.

The use of automated sequences assists in walking your audience through. When properly done, they make you build trust and save the loss of your customers. Test Your Emails Before Sending

Experimenting will make you know what is best suited to your audience. To enhance the performance of emails, startups are advised to test various aspects of emails one step at a time.

You can test:

  • Subject lines
  • Email length
  • Call-to-action buttons
  • Layout and design
  • Sending time

Track Performance and Adjust Your Strategy

Email marketing is not a single attempt. You ought to make sure you check your analytics on a regular basis. Consider open rate, click rate, bounce rate and unsubscribe rate. These measures demonstrate what your audience likes and what you should improve.

For example:

  • Having a low open rate could imply that you have a poor subject line.
  • The poor number of clicks can indicate that your content is not well understood.
  • When the rate of unsubscribe is high, then this could be because you are over-sending.

Maintain a Consistent Sending Schedule

There should not be a long interval between emails in startups. By sending messages to your audience on a regular basis, they will remain attached to your brand. Incidents of excessive sending can, however, irritate readers, though. It is necessary to have a balanced schedule.

Common schedules include:

  • Weekly updates
  • Twice a month newsletters
  • Monthly product roundups

Select a style that fits your materials and subject matter. This is aimed at remaining afloat without choking your subscribers.
